Toronto Patriots outlasts Kingston, 5-3HarborCenter Wed, Sep 23, 2015 Story by Narrative Science.
The game between the Toronto Patriots Patriots and the Kingston Voyageurs was tight through all 60 minutes, but in the end Toronto Patriots emerged with a 5-3 win. No lead was more than two goals during the contest, and the winning goal was scored by Nicholas Ursitti at 10:01 of the third period. The Patriots stifled Kingston's power play, and did not give up a single goal while down a man. Toronto Patriots additionally got points from Michael Siddall, who also tallied one goal and one assist and Jordan Anderson, who also racked up one goal and one assist. Others who scored for Toronto Patriots included Logan Blaser and Colton Kalezic, who each put in one. In addition, Toronto Patriots received assists from Connor Beck and Nick Stuckless, who each chipped in one and Tyler Currie and Louis DiMatteo, who contributed two each. The Voyageurs' offense rang up 37 shots on Toronto Patriots' net. Kingston was led by Colin Tonge, who had two goals. Tonge scored the first of his two goals at 2:41 into the first period to make the score 1-0 Kingston. Matthew Lourenco picked up the assist. Tonge's next tally made the score 2-1 Kingston with 14:40 left in the second period. Connor Bebb assisted on the tally. Anthony Rinaldi also scored for Kingston. More assists for Kingston came via Ian Harris and Connor Cobbold, who each chipped in one. The Patriots' Sean OReilly stopped 34 shots out of the 37 that he faced. Toronto Patriots incurred six minutes in penalty time with three minors. David Poirier made 24 saves for the Voyageurs on 29 shots. Kingston incurred four minutes in penalty time with two minors.
